State v. Burtis

Citations

  • 2023 Ohio 4162

Syllabus

Appeal arguing that trial court failed to properly consider the principles and purposes of sentencing under R.C. 2929.11 and the seriousness and recidivism factors under R.C. 2929.12 when it imposed a prison term of 16 months is moot where the term has been completely served and the appellant has been released from prison.
